SaaSHub helps you find the best software and product alternatives Learn more →
Top 4 C Printf Projects
-
printf
Tiny, fast, non-dependent and fully loaded printf implementation for embedded systems. Extensive test suite passing.
-
printf
Tiny, fast(ish), self-contained, fully loaded printf, sprinf etc. implementation; particularly useful in embedded systems. (by eyalroz)
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
prnf
A lightweight tiny printf alternative. With some reasonable limitations, extensions, and alternative behaviour suited to microcontrollers.
From my experience, maintaining a standalone/embedded printf library - MISRA is a combination of two things: Common-sense rules, and pain-in-the-ass rules. Example of the latter: Avoiding implementation-defined types like `int` in places where my code doesn't care about what sizeof(int) is.
I was able to accommodate most (?) of the MISRA rules (https://github.com/eyalroz/printf/issues/77), but mine is just a small library, so I don't know how restrictive they would be for a larger codebase.
C Printf related posts
- MISRA C
- Few lesser known tricks, quirks and features of C
- Nanoprintf – The smallest public printf implementation for its feature set
- Thank you senpai!
- Sprintf without C library
- Nolibc: A minimal C-library replacement shipped with the kernel
- What is the most efficient way to create an ASCII string from multiple types?
-
A note from our sponsor - SaaSHub
www.saashub.com | 19 Apr 2024
Index
What are some of the best open-source Printf projects in C? This list will help you:
Project | Stars | |
---|---|---|
1 | printf | 2,345 |
2 | printf | 359 |
3 | vastringify | 66 |
4 | prnf | 33 |